Like Ive said before...

Grossman has a stronger arm, and is more accurate. But he takes alot more chances so he makes alot more mistakes, but he scores alot of points

Orton is more careful with the ball, he takes less chances when throwing, so less chance at a turn over. But he wont score you as many points. Plus he doesnt have a strong arm.
